What can I see and do near Museum of Drinking Water?
You'll want to browse the collections at National Taiwan Democracy Memorial Hall, National Taiwan Museum and Miniatures Museum of Taiwan. Some landmarks that you won't want to miss include Presidential Office Building, Lungshan Temple and Taipei Main Station. You can check out the local talent at National Concert Hall, The Red House and TaipeiEYE.
How can I get to Museum of Drinking Water?
With so many choices for transport, seeing the area around Museum of Drinking Water is a breeze. You can access metro transport at Chiang Kai-Shek Memorial Hall Station, Guting Station and Xiaonanmen Station. If you're hopping a train into the city, Taipei Main Station is the closest station to Zhongzheng.
